Understanding Penicillin Allergy and Its Implications

Penicillin allergy is one of the most commonly reported drug allergies worldwide. However, true allergic reactions to penicillin are less frequent than reported. Many people mistake side effects or intolerances for allergies. When it comes to managing infections in patients with a confirmed penicillin allergy, the challenge lies in selecting effective antibiotics that avoid triggering adverse reactions.

A penicillin allergy typically involves an immune response to the beta-lactam ring structure found in penicillin antibiotics. This can range from mild skin rashes to severe anaphylaxis. Because penicillin and related drugs are widely used due to their effectiveness and safety profile, knowing what alternatives exist is crucial for both patients and healthcare providers.

Types of Penicillin Allergic Reactions

Not all allergic reactions are created equal. Understanding the type and severity of a penicillin allergy helps determine which antibiotics can be safely used.

Immediate Hypersensitivity Reactions

These occur within minutes to hours after taking penicillin and can be life-threatening. Symptoms include:

    • Hives or urticaria
    • Swelling of lips, tongue, or throat
    • Wheezing or difficulty breathing
    • Anaphylaxis

Patients with immediate hypersensitivity must avoid all beta-lactam antibiotics unless tested and cleared by an allergist.

Delayed Hypersensitivity Reactions

These reactions develop days after exposure and often involve skin rashes without systemic symptoms. They are usually less dangerous but still require caution when prescribing antibiotics.

Non-Allergic Side Effects vs. True Allergy

Gastrointestinal upset or mild rash may not indicate a true allergy but rather intolerance or a viral exanthem coinciding with antibiotic use. Confirming a true allergy often requires detailed history or testing.

Safe Antibiotic Alternatives for Penicillin-Allergic Patients

Choosing an alternative depends on infection type, severity, and allergy specifics. Below is an overview of common antibiotic classes that serve as substitutes for penicillin.

Cephalosporins: Proceed with Caution

Cephalosporins share a similar beta-lactam structure with penicillins but generally have a lower cross-reactivity risk than once feared.

  • First-generation cephalosporins, like cephalexin, have slightly higher cross-reactivity rates.
  • Second- and third-generation cephalosporins show minimal cross-reactivity.

For patients with mild delayed reactions, some cephalosporins may be used under medical supervision. However, those with severe immediate reactions should avoid this class unless tested by an allergist.

Macrolides: A Reliable Alternative

Macrolides such as azithromycin, clarithromycin, and erythromycin do not share structural similarities with penicillins, making them safe alternatives for most allergic patients.

They are effective against many respiratory tract infections and some skin infections but may be less potent against certain bacteria that penicillins target well.

Tetracyclines: Broad-Spectrum Options

Tetracyclines like doxycycline offer coverage against various bacterial infections without cross-reactivity concerns related to penicillin allergies.

They’re particularly useful in treating atypical infections such as Lyme disease or chlamydia but should be avoided in children under 8 years old due to risks of teeth discoloration.

Sulfonamides: Effective but Watchful Use Needed

Trimethoprim-sulfamethoxazole (TMP-SMX) is widely used for urinary tract infections and some skin infections. It does not cross-react with penicillins but carries its own risk of allergic reactions.

Patients should be monitored closely for rash or hypersensitivity symptoms when using sulfonamides.

Fluoroquinolones: Potent Alternatives with Caveats

Fluoroquinolones like ciprofloxacin and levofloxacin cover a broad range of bacteria and are structurally unrelated to penicillins. They are useful when other options fail or resistance patterns demand them.

However, concerns about tendon rupture and other side effects limit their use as first-line alternatives unless necessary.

Cross-Reactivity Rates Among Beta-Lactams: What You Need to Know

Cross-reactivity between penicillins and other beta-lactams varies widely depending on chemical structure differences. The following table summarizes estimated cross-reactivity rates:

Antibiotic Class Examples Estimated Cross-Reactivity Rate with Penicillin Allergy (%)
First-generation Cephalosporins Cephalexin, Cefadroxil 5-10%
Second/Third-generation Cephalosporins Cefuroxime, Ceftriaxone <1%
Carbapenems Imipenem, Meropenem <1%
Monobactams Aztreonam No cross-reactivity except rare cases with ceftazidime (similar side chain)
Non-beta-lactams (Macrolides, Tetracyclines) Erythromycin, Doxycycline No cross-reactivity documented
Sulfonamides (TMP-SMX) Bactrim (TMP-SMX) No cross-reactivity documented with beta-lactams; separate allergy risk exists.
Fluoroquinolones Ciprofloxacin, Levofloxacin No cross-reactivity with beta-lactams.

This data guides clinicians in balancing efficacy against safety when prescribing antibiotics for allergic patients.

The Role of Allergy Testing in Penicillin Allergy Management

Many people labeled as “penicillin-allergic” never had true allergic reactions or have lost sensitivity over time. Skin testing can identify whether a patient remains allergic:

    • Pennicilin Skin Test: Involves introducing small amounts of penicillin determinants under the skin.
    • If negative: Patient can often safely receive penicillins or related beta-lactams.
    • If positive: Alternative antibiotics must be used.

This testing improves antibiotic stewardship by avoiding unnecessary use of broad-spectrum alternatives that may promote resistance or cause more side effects.

Navigating Treatment Choices Based on Infection Type

Selecting the right antibiotic alternative also depends heavily on the infection being treated:

Bacterial Respiratory Infections (e.g., pneumonia)

Macrolides like azithromycin are excellent choices for community-acquired pneumonia in penicillin-allergic patients due to their activity against typical respiratory pathogens including atypicals like Mycoplasma pneumoniae.

If broader coverage is needed (e.g., severe cases), certain cephalosporins may be considered after allergy evaluation.

Urinary Tract Infections (UTIs)

Trimethoprim-sulfamethoxazole remains a first-line agent if local resistance patterns allow. Fluoroquinolones serve as backup options but should be reserved due to potential side effects.

Tetracyclines have limited utility here because they lack consistent activity against common UTI pathogens like E.coli.

Skin and Soft Tissue Infections (SSTIs)

Mild SSTIs caused by streptococci respond well to macrolides or clindamycin in case of penicillin allergy. For more severe infections involving methicillin-resistant Staphylococcus aureus (MRSA), agents like doxycycline or TMP-SMX are preferred alternatives.

Cephalexin may still be used cautiously if no history of severe reaction exists since it covers many SSTI pathogens effectively.

The Importance of Clear Communication About Penicillin Allergy- What Can I Take?

Patients often carry “penicillin allergy” labels without fully understanding their diagnosis’s implications. This can lead to suboptimal treatment choices:

    • Misinformation: Patients might avoid all beta-lactams unnecessarily.
    • Treatment delays: Fear of allergic reaction can delay effective therapy.
    • Lack of documentation: Incomplete medical records hinder decision-making.

Healthcare providers must take thorough histories detailing reaction types, timing, severity, and prior antibiotic exposures before ruling out safe options. Encouraging evaluation by allergists improves outcomes dramatically.

Avoiding Common Mistakes When Managing Penicillin Allergies

Prescribing antibiotics without clear knowledge about the nature of a patient’s reaction leads to problems such as:

    • Overuse of broad-spectrum drugs:This promotes antimicrobial resistance.
    • Ineffective treatment:Poor infection control if alternatives don’t cover causative bacteria well.
    • Avoidable adverse effects:Certain alternatives carry higher risks than necessary if safer beta-lactams could be used.

Regular education for clinicians on updated guidelines ensures better antibiotic selection tailored to individual patient needs while minimizing risks.
